Patsy D. Gilbreath Honored by Cambridge Who's Who
Patsy D. Gilbreath was the first woman to sell outdoor advertising in 1971.
HOUSTON, TX, May 5, 2011 /24-7PressRelease/ -- Patsy D. Gilbreath, Reverend at Bible Way Temple, has been recognized by Cambridge Who's Who for demonstrating dedication, leadership and excellence in spiritual services.
Rev. Gilbreath was formerly a specialist in outdoor advertising for SignAd, Inc., and in 1971 she became the first woman to sell outdoor advertising. She enjoyed the outdoor business and also ventured in the homebuilding arena, including increasing sales for home builders, creating leases for her signs, and obtaining her pilot's license to fly into Dallas and pick up parts for the dirt moving company they had.
Rev. Gilbreath maintains involvement in the ministry and Bible teaching. She is also a self-employed entrepreneur, selling MonaVie products, and has helped to manage her husband's run for the United States Senate. She has seven children, 16 grandchildren and seven great-grandchildren.
